Effect of Sunshine Strength



In some cases, the intensity of sunlight can dramatically affect the effectiveness of solar panels. When the sunlight is strong and straight, your photovoltaic panels produce even more electrical power. However, during over cast days or when the sunlight is at a reduced angle, the panels obtain less sunlight, lowering their effectiveness. To make best use of the power output of your photovoltaic panels, it's critical to install them in areas with ample sunshine exposure throughout the day. Take into consideration factors like shielding from close-by trees or structures that could block sunlight and decrease the panels' efficiency.

To enhance the performance of your photovoltaic panels, on a regular basis clean them to remove any type of dust, dirt, or debris that might be obstructing sunlight absorption. Additionally, ensure that your panels are tilted properly to get one of the most direct sunshine possible.

Function of Cloud Cover and Rain



Cloud cover and rains can dramatically influence the efficiency of solar panels. When clouds obstruct the sun, the amount of sunshine reaching your solar panels is minimized, resulting in a reduction in power manufacturing. Rain can additionally influence photovoltaic panel efficiency by obstructing sunshine and developing a layer of dirt or gunk on the panels, further reducing their ability to produce electrical energy. Even light rainfall can scatter sunshine, triggering it to be much less concentrated on the panels.



During cloudy days with hefty cloud cover, photovoltaic panels might experience a significant decrease in power outcome. Nonetheless, it deserves keeping in mind that some contemporary solar panel innovations can still create electricity even when the sky is gloomy. Additionally, rain can have a cleaning effect on photovoltaic panels, removing dust and dirt that may have gathered in time.

To take full advantage of the effectiveness of your photovoltaic panels, it's important to consider the influence of cloud cover and rainfall on energy production and ensure that your panels are correctly preserved to stand up to differing weather conditions.
